ALSN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2022 in Review

322 of the 5,936 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Allison Transmission (ALSN) for Q2 2022, worth a combined $3.72B — down 3.2% from $3.84B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 62 funds opened new ALSN positions and 32 closed out — a net gain of 30 holders — while 112 added to existing stakes and 116 trimmed.

The largest buyer was AQR Capital Management, adding an estimated $31.4M. The largest seller was Eaton Vance Management, exiting entirely with an estimated $57.3M sold.
